基于改進(jìn)布谷鳥搜索的Web集群自適應(yīng)負(fù)載均衡算法
發(fā)布時(shí)間:2023-03-29 18:38
為了解決Web集群中的高并發(fā)訪問和資源異構(gòu)引發(fā)的負(fù)載不均衡問題,提出了一種基于改進(jìn)布谷鳥搜索的負(fù)載均衡算法。該算法建立了自適應(yīng)負(fù)載分配權(quán)重模型,使用基于目標(biāo)函數(shù)的布谷鳥搜索算法尋找最優(yōu)權(quán)重。首先,根據(jù)集群任務(wù)調(diào)度特性定義了負(fù)載分配權(quán)重,并建立了集群調(diào)度的目標(biāo)函數(shù)。其次,將負(fù)載分配權(quán)重編碼為布谷鳥種群個(gè)體,使用布谷鳥搜索算法尋找最優(yōu)個(gè)體,結(jié)合目標(biāo)函數(shù)進(jìn)行評(píng)估。另外,通過混沌變異增加初始種群的均勻度和離散度,并通過在布谷鳥搜索中引入反向?qū)W習(xí),加速了最優(yōu)權(quán)重的輸出,根據(jù)最優(yōu)權(quán)重將任務(wù)調(diào)度至集群中的各節(jié)點(diǎn)。結(jié)果表明:負(fù)載均衡算法使得整個(gè)集群的服務(wù)響應(yīng)時(shí)間降低60%左右,在高并發(fā)請(qǐng)求情況下可顯著提高異構(gòu)集群的服務(wù)容量和負(fù)載均衡度。
【文章頁數(shù)】:8 頁
【文章目錄】:
0 引 言
1 模型定義
1.1 Web集群負(fù)載分配模型
1.2 自適應(yīng)負(fù)載分配權(quán)重
1.3 任務(wù)調(diào)度時(shí)間模型
2 改進(jìn)的布谷鳥搜索算法
2.1 混沌變異
2.2 反向?qū)W習(xí)
2.3 改進(jìn)布谷鳥搜索算法
2.4 算法流程
3 實(shí)驗(yàn)結(jié)果與分析
3.1 算法性能測(cè)試
3.2 負(fù)載均衡實(shí)驗(yàn)
4 結(jié) 論
本文編號(hào):3774269
【文章頁數(shù)】:8 頁
【文章目錄】:
0 引 言
1 模型定義
1.1 Web集群負(fù)載分配模型
1.2 自適應(yīng)負(fù)載分配權(quán)重
1.3 任務(wù)調(diào)度時(shí)間模型
2 改進(jìn)的布谷鳥搜索算法
2.1 混沌變異
2.2 反向?qū)W習(xí)
2.3 改進(jìn)布谷鳥搜索算法
2.4 算法流程
3 實(shí)驗(yàn)結(jié)果與分析
3.1 算法性能測(cè)試
3.2 負(fù)載均衡實(shí)驗(yàn)
4 結(jié) 論
本文編號(hào):3774269
本文鏈接:http://sikaile.net/kejilunwen/sousuoyinqinglunwen/3774269.html
最近更新
教材專著